Abstract

An apparatus collects liquid in a vacuum bag for vacuum packaging a product, such as a food product, wherein a vacuum is drawn in the vacuum bag by a vacuum sealer, which also seals the vacuum bag after the vacuum is formed. The liquid collecting apparatus includes a housing configured to be placed in the vacuum bag between the product and an open end of the bag that is configured to be received in the vacuum sealer. The housing includes a side wall defining an interior space and at least one opening that extends through the side wall. The at least one opening is configured so that air drawn out of the vacuum bag can pass through the housing via the at least one opening and exit the vacuum bag through the open end, and liquid can enter the interior of the housing, but is prevented from escaping and thereby captured.

Claims

exact text as granted — not AI-modified
Having described the invention, we claim: 
     
         1 . An apparatus for collecting liquid in a vacuum bag for vacuum packaging a product, such as a food product, wherein a vacuum is drawn in the vacuum bag by a vacuum sealer, which also seals the vacuum bag after the vacuum is formed, the liquid collecting apparatus comprising:
 a structure configured to be placed in the vacuum bag between the product and an open end of the bag that is configured to be received in the vacuum sealer;   wherein the structure defines an interior space and at least one opening that extends through the structure and provides fluid communication between the interior space and the environment outside the structure;   wherein the at least one opening is configured so that air drawn out of the vacuum bag can pass through the structure via the at least one opening and exit the vacuum bag through the open end, and liquid can enter the interior of the structure, but is prevented from escaping and thereby captured.   
     
     
         2 . The apparatus recited in  claim 1 , wherein the structure has an elongated configuration with a length selected to correspond to the width of the vacuum bag. 
     
     
         3 . The apparatus recited in  claim 1 , wherein the structure has an elongated configuration and is further configured to have a length that can be adjusted. 
     
     
         4 . The apparatus recited in  claim 1 , wherein the structure comprises a housing comprising a side wail that defines the interior space, the at least one opening extending through the side wall, and wherein liquid entering the interior of the housing is captured within the housing. 
     
     
         5 . The apparatus recited in  claim 4 , wherein the housing comprises first and second housing parts connected to each other in a telescoping relationship so that the length of the housing can be adjusted. 
     
     
         6 . The apparatus recited in  claim 4 , wherein the housing has a generally flattened oval or oblong cross-sectional configuration. 
     
     
         7 . The apparatus recited in  claim 4 , wherein the housing has a generally circular cross-sectional configuration. 
     
     
         8 . The apparatus recited in  claim 4 , wherein the housing comprises a cylindrical side wall and the at least one opening comprises a plurality of slots that extend circumferentially about the side wall. 
     
     
         9 . The apparatus recited in  claim 4 , wherein the housing comprises elongated upper and lower wall portions and side wall portions extending between the upper and lower wall portions. 
     
     
         10 . The apparatus recited in  claim 9 , wherein the at least one opening extends through the side walls. 
     
     
         11 . The apparatus recited in  claim 9 , wherein the upper and lower wall portions are configured to be positioned adjacent opposite plies of the vacuum bag, a first one of the side walls is configured to be positioned proximate the product in the vacuum bag, and the other one of the side walls is configured to be positioned proximate the open end of the vacuum bag. 
     
     
         12 . The apparatus recited in  claim 4 , wherein the at least one opening comprises a plurality of slots arranged parallel to each other along the length of the housing. 
     
     
         13 . The apparatus recited in  claim 1 , wherein the structure comprises a plurality of bellow joints arranged adjacent to each other to form a side wall extending along the length of the structure. 
     
     
         14 . The apparatus recited in  claim 13 , wherein the side wall defines an interior space, the at least one opening extends through the side wall, and liquid entering the interior space through the openings in the side wall is captured within the interior. 
     
     
         15 . The apparatus recited in  claim 13 , wherein each bellow joint has an expanded condition and a contracted condition, and wherein the length of the side wall can be the adjusted by adjusting the expanded and contracted conditions of the bellow joints. 
     
     
         16 . The apparatus recited in  claim 13 , wherein the bellow joints are deformable to allow the sidewall to be bent to give the structure a curved configuration. 
     
     
         17 . The apparatus recited in  claim 1 , wherein the structure comprises a helical coil comprising a plurality of coil turns extending along the length of the structure and defining an interior space, the at least one opening comprising space between the coil turns that allow liquid to enter and be captured within the interior space. 
     
     
         18 . The apparatus recited in  claim 17 , wherein the length of the structure can be adjusted by stretching the helical coil. 
     
     
         19 . The apparatus recited in  claim 17 , wherein the coil turns are deformable to allow the helical coil to be bent to give the structure a curved configuration. 
     
     
         20 . The apparatus recited in  claim 17 , wherein the coil comprises a helical element that is one of round and rectangular in cross-section. 
     
     
         21 . A system comprising a vacuum sealer and the apparatus recited in  claim 1 . 
     
     
         22 . An apparatus for collecting liquid in a vacuum bag for vacuum packaging a product, such as a food product, wherein a vacuum is drawn in the vacuum bag by a vacuum sealer, which also seals the vacuum bag after the vacuum is formed, the liquid collecting apparatus comprising:
 a structure configured to be placed in the vacuum bag between the product and an open end of the bag that is configured to be received in the vacuum sealer;   wherein the structure defines an interior space and at least one opening extending through the structure and providing fluid communication between the interior space and the environment outside the structure;   wherein the structure is configured such that the vacuum bag is drawn against an exterior of the structure as the vacuum is drawn into the vacuum bag, the structure being configured to have a rigidity sufficient to maintain the interior space despite the pressure created by the vacuum; and   wherein the interior space is configured to collect the liquid that enters through the at least one opening and retain the liquid in the interior space until filled.
